ผู้เขียน หัวข้อ: คำสั่งไม่นับ HN ซ้ำ  (อ่าน 7129 ครั้ง)

0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

ออฟไลน์ vinaisena

  • Hero Member
  • *****
  • กระทู้: 615
  • งานสนุกทุกอย่างก็สุข
  • Respect: 0
    • ดูรายละเอียด
    • http://www.senahosp.net
คำสั่งไม่นับ HN ซ้ำ
« เมื่อ: กรกฎาคม 13, 2010, 16:12:42 PM »
0
คำสั่งดูข้อมูลระดับน้ำตาลตามค่าที่ต้องการ ในผู้ป่วยคลินิก DM ดังนี้
select v.hn,v.vstdate,c.number,concat(p.pname,p.fname,"  ",p.lname) as ptname,lb.lab_order_result as LDL
 from vn_stat  v
left outer join lab_head lh on lh.vn=v.vn
left outer join opdscreen o on o.vn=v.vn
left outer join patient p on p.hn=v.hn
left outer join lab_order lb on lb.lab_order_number=lh.lab_order_number
left outer join clinicmember c on c.hn=v.hn
where  v.vstdate between '2008-10-01' and '2009-09-30' and c.clinic ="001" and v.spclty ="01"
and  lb.lab_order_result>=131 and lb.lab_order_result <=179
and lb.lab_items_code in ('3073', '3045', '3001', '3036')

แต่หากจะดูผู้ป่วย นอกคลินิก DM ละ และไม่นับ HN ซ้ำ จะใช้คำสั่งอย่างไรครับ
ฝากท่านอาจารย์ด้วยครับ
vinai supopoj
เจ้าพนักงานเวชสถิติ รุ่น 12
รพ.เสนา จ.พระนครศรีอยุธยา 180 เตียง
เริ่มระบบ OPD กุมภาพันธ์ 2551
เริ่มระบบ IPD 15 ธันวาคม 2551
ทีม อ.นาจ อ.กัมพล
server IBM x Series 3400 Intel Xeon Quad-Core E5430 2.66 GHz/1333 MHZ RAID 0 RAM 9 GB HD 146 GB
Master database 3.54.7.30
Hosxp 3. 54.8.8 เครื่องที่ผมทำงานอยู่
นอกนั้น หลากหลาย เก่าสุด 52.11.11 LAB
ใช้งานเต็มที่ 60+ Station
Cent OS 5.2
ทำ server image work แล้ว อยู่ๆ ก็เดี๊ยงอีกมีปัญหาตอนไฟกระชาก ให้ Server image ล่ม restart ใหม่ แล้ว server วิ่งหา Imge server ไม่เจอะ หน้างานที่ถ่ายรูปห้องบัตร ถ่ายรูปไม่ได้

ออฟไลน์ panomm

  • Sr. Member
  • ****
  • กระทู้: 378
  • Respect: 0
    • ดูรายละเอียด
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#1 เมื่อ: กรกฎาคม 13, 2010, 16:27:58 PM »
0
เพิ่ม distinct เข้าไป ครับ
Mr.Phanomrung Tiumyos   Song Hospital  Tel 089-4335673   E-Mail panomm@hotmaill.com  >>>>   MSN panomm@hotmail.com 
---------------------------------------------------------------------
Server Xeon  HDD SCSI 2 TB.  Ram 8 GB. Centos 6.4  MySQL Percona-Server-server-55-5.5.33-rel31.1.566.rhel6.x86_64  Hosxp อัพเดท เรื่อยๆ   เริ่ม  1 มิ.ย.  2549 โดย อ.ชัยพร และ คุณไพรัช (คุณบอย) ใช้เต็มระบบ

ออฟไลน์ vinaisena

  • Hero Member
  • *****
  • กระทู้: 615
  • งานสนุกทุกอย่างก็สุข
  • Respect: 0
    • ดูรายละเอียด
    • http://www.senahosp.net
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#2 เมื่อ: กรกฎาคม 13, 2010, 16:35:50 PM »
0
เพิ่มตรงไหนครับ ท่าน อาจารย์
vinai supopoj
เจ้าพนักงานเวชสถิติ รุ่น 12
รพ.เสนา จ.พระนครศรีอยุธยา 180 เตียง
เริ่มระบบ OPD กุมภาพันธ์ 2551
เริ่มระบบ IPD 15 ธันวาคม 2551
ทีม อ.นาจ อ.กัมพล
server IBM x Series 3400 Intel Xeon Quad-Core E5430 2.66 GHz/1333 MHZ RAID 0 RAM 9 GB HD 146 GB
Master database 3.54.7.30
Hosxp 3. 54.8.8 เครื่องที่ผมทำงานอยู่
นอกนั้น หลากหลาย เก่าสุด 52.11.11 LAB
ใช้งานเต็มที่ 60+ Station
Cent OS 5.2
ทำ server image work แล้ว อยู่ๆ ก็เดี๊ยงอีกมีปัญหาตอนไฟกระชาก ให้ Server image ล่ม restart ใหม่ แล้ว server วิ่งหา Imge server ไม่เจอะ หน้างานที่ถ่ายรูปห้องบัตร ถ่ายรูปไม่ได้

ออฟไลน์ เข้ม

  • Hero Member
  • *****
  • กระทู้: 2,805
  • Respect: +4
    • ดูรายละเอียด
    • phichit hospital
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#3 เมื่อ: กรกฎาคม 13, 2010, 16:51:54 PM »
0
distinct(สิ่งที่ต้องการ)
เช่น
distinct(hn)
distinct(vn)

 ;) ;) ;)
Phichit Hospital
HOSxP 3.61.10.31 on FreeBSD 9.2
By BMS - Dec 26, 2007

ออฟไลน์ kongkrailas hospital

  • Full Member
  • ***
  • กระทู้: 128
  • Respect: 0
    • ดูรายละเอียด
    • โรงพยาบาลกงไกรลาศ
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#4 เมื่อ: กรกฎาคม 13, 2010, 17:03:30 PM »
0
select distinct(v.hn),v.vstdate,c.number,concat(p.pname,p.fname,"  ",p.lname) as ptname,lb.lab_order_result as LDL
 from vn_stat  v
left outer join lab_head lh on lh.vn=v.vn
left outer join opdscreen o on o.vn=v.vn
left outer join patient p on p.hn=v.hn
left outer join lab_order lb on lb.lab_order_number=lh.lab_order_number
left outer join clinicmember c on c.hn=v.hn
where  v.vstdate between '2008-10-01' and '2009-09-30' and c.clinic ="001" and v.spclty ="01"
and  lb.lab_order_result>=131 and lb.lab_order_result <=179
and lb.lab_items_code in ('3073', '3045', '3001', '3036')
สิริชัย ไกรกิจราษฎร์
ผู้ดูแลระบบ รพ.กงไกรลาศ
Master Server : Dell T610 Xeon4core8tread RAM 40Gb HDD SCSI 300*4 RAID 6
Slave :  IBM X3500 Xeon4Core 2.2 GHz RAM 6G HDD SCSI 146Gb*3, RIAD5, HosXP 3.55.8.14 MySQL 5.1.56 Percona,redhat5.8 64bit
Client  : Windows7 Pro SP3  50 station
ขึ้นระบบเองครับ เมื่อ

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,358
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#5 เมื่อ: กรกฎาคม 13, 2010, 19:05:26 PM »
0
คำสั่งดูข้อมูลระดับน้ำตาลตามค่าที่ต้องการ ในผู้ป่วยคลินิก DM ดังนี้
select v.hn,v.vstdate,c.number,concat(p.pname,p.fname,"  ",p.lname) as ptname,lb.lab_order_result as LDL
 from vn_stat  v
left outer join lab_head lh on lh.vn=v.vn
left outer join opdscreen o on o.vn=v.vn
left outer join patient p on p.hn=v.hn
left outer join lab_order lb on lb.lab_order_number=lh.lab_order_number
left outer join clinicmember c on c.hn=v.hn
where  v.vstdate between '2008-10-01' and '2009-09-30' and c.clinic ="001" and v.spclty ="01"
and  lb.lab_order_result>=131 and lb.lab_order_result <=179
and lb.lab_items_code in ('3073', '3045', '3001', '3036')

แต่หากจะดูผู้ป่วย นอกคลินิก DM ละ และไม่นับ HN ซ้ำ จะใช้คำสั่งอย่างไรครับ
ฝากท่านอาจารย์ด้วยครับ

ตกลงดู FBS หรือ LDL ครับ  ;D ;D ;D ;D ;D
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,358
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#6 เมื่อ: กรกฎาคม 13, 2010, 19:07:19 PM »
0
ผมกำลังทำแบบนี้ครับ
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)

ออฟไลน์ vinaisena

  • Hero Member
  • *****
  • กระทู้: 615
  • งานสนุกทุกอย่างก็สุข
  • Respect: 0
    • ดูรายละเอียด
    • http://www.senahosp.net
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#7 เมื่อ: กรกฎาคม 13, 2010, 19:21:06 PM »
0
ตกลงมันคือ รายงานใช่ไหมครับ
ผมใช้ version 52.11.11
แล้วมันเกิดปัญหาแบบนี้ครับ
แล้วจะไป set อะไรเพิ่มไหมครับ
vinai supopoj
เจ้าพนักงานเวชสถิติ รุ่น 12
รพ.เสนา จ.พระนครศรีอยุธยา 180 เตียง
เริ่มระบบ OPD กุมภาพันธ์ 2551
เริ่มระบบ IPD 15 ธันวาคม 2551
ทีม อ.นาจ อ.กัมพล
server IBM x Series 3400 Intel Xeon Quad-Core E5430 2.66 GHz/1333 MHZ RAID 0 RAM 9 GB HD 146 GB
Master database 3.54.7.30
Hosxp 3. 54.8.8 เครื่องที่ผมทำงานอยู่
นอกนั้น หลากหลาย เก่าสุด 52.11.11 LAB
ใช้งานเต็มที่ 60+ Station
Cent OS 5.2
ทำ server image work แล้ว อยู่ๆ ก็เดี๊ยงอีกมีปัญหาตอนไฟกระชาก ให้ Server image ล่ม restart ใหม่ แล้ว server วิ่งหา Imge server ไม่เจอะ หน้างานที่ถ่ายรูปห้องบัตร ถ่ายรูปไม่ได้

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,358
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#8 เมื่อ: กรกฎาคม 13, 2010, 19:25:51 PM »
0
update ได้แล้วครับ
ถ้ายังใช้ version 3.52.x.x ผมว่าต้องหยุดระบบแล้วค่อย upgrade ครับ
คืนนี้ทำเลยครับ
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)

ออฟไลน์ udomchok

  • Hero Member
  • *****
  • กระทู้: 8,358
  • Respect: +589
    • ดูรายละเอียด
    • ร.พ.สมเด็จพระสังฆราช องค์ที่ 17
Re: คำสั่งไม่นับ HN ซ้ำ
« ตอบกลับ #9 เมื่อ: กรกฎาคม 13, 2010, 19:44:51 PM »
0
มิน่าล่ะ ถึงได้ถาม http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=16236.msg131750

เอาอย่างนี้นะครับ
ประชาสัมพันธ์ไปก่อน คืนนี้ (สมมุตินะครับ...แล้วแต่สะดวก) จะ upgrade structure เวลา 01:00 น.
ก่อนถึงเวลานัดหมาย admin ก็ download Stable build - 3.53.3.28 มาให้เรียบร้อย แล้วติดตั้งในเครื่องของ admin ซะ
ต่อมา download Daily build - 3.53.7.8 มา แต่ยังไม่ต้องติดตั้งนะ (หรืออาจจะติดตั้งในอีกเครื่องก็ได้)
พอถึงเวลานัดหมาย ก็ให้ทุกเครื่องหยุดใช้งานและ logout จากระบบให้เรียบร้อย
admin ก็จัดการ backup ข้อมูลซะให้เรียบร้อย (อาจจะทำตาม SoRnKuNg ใน http://hosxp.net/index.php?option=com_smf&Itemid=28&topic=16236.msg131750)
หรืออาจจะทำให้เรียบร้อยซะก่อนแล้ว run HOSxP Replication ไว้

ต่อมาให้ทำการ upgrade structure ในเครื่อง server หลักซะ (System => Check DB => Upgrade Structure) รอสักพักไม่น่าจะนานเกิน 30 นาที - 1 ชั่วโมง

เสร็จแล้วทำการติดตั้ง Daily build - 3.53.7.8 ที่ download มาก่อนหน้านี้ลงในเครื่องของ admin (หรือหากติดตั้งไว้แล้วในอีกเครื่องหนึ่ง ก็ใช้เครื่องนั้น) แล้วทำการ Upgrade structure อีกครั้ง ครั้งนี้น่าจะใช้เวลาน้อยกว่า การ upgrade structure ครั้งแรก

เช้าแล้วค่อยตามไป update ที่เครื่องลูกข่ายอื่น ๆ พยายามอย่าให้ version ของ client ห่างกันมากนะครับ ใช้ version เดียวกัน...ดีที่สุดครับ  ;D ;D ;D ;D ;D

ควรตาม upgrade โปรแกรม (พร้อมทั้ง upgrade structure) ให้เป็นปัจจุบันมากที่สุด เพราะมี feature ใหม่ ๆ เพิ่มเข้าไปตลอดครับ รวมทั้งแก้ Bug ใน version ก่อน ๆ ด้วย (แต่อาจจะมี bug ใหม่...รอทดสอบก่อนครับ)
ทำด้วยหัวใจร.พ.สมเด็จพระสังฆราช องค์ที่ 17 อ.สองพี่น้อง จ.สุพรรณบุรี
อบรมโดย BMS Team เมื่อ พ.ย. 49 ขึ้นระบบห้องบัตรเมื่อ X'Mas 2007
2008 : X-Ray กายภาพบำบัด แพทย์แผนไทย กิจกรรมบำบัด OPD ตา
2009 : ทันตกรรม ห้องตรวจตา OPD (พยาบาลและห้องตรวจแพทย์บางห้อง)